Runways
RWY 25LEFT traffic
- Heading
- 250° true
- Dimensions
- 2,500 × 50 ft
- TPA
- 3,100 ft MSL (≈1,000 AGL) · standard
- Surface
- ASPH/GRVL
Enter the left downwind (heading 070°) on the 45° at 3,100 ft MSL (≈1,000 AGL).

About WN41
Redfern Aerodrome (WN41) is an airport in Sprague, WA, at 2,050 ft MSL. It has 1 runway, the longest 2,500 ft, with no control tower (pilot-controlled).
